"Just started Phase 3. Does anyone know anything about the IP Meal Replacement Drinks being mandatory once a day, or even every other day? Is IP now recommending that for P3?"

IP meal replacements are technically not mandatory - they can be handy if you have a very busy job or are traveling, etc.

P3 is about starting to 'up' your breakfast foods to jump start your metabolism for the day, and learning to incorporate healthy carbs a bit at a time. You don't need an IP product for that part of it. I'd look at the macros on the side of the Ideal Complete and see how to fit real food into that. According to the chart you need 1 protein, 1 starch carb, 1 fat, 1 fruit ie: eggs with toast and butter, and a serving of berries or an apple, etc.; or a protein smoothie with 1/2 a banana, and a serving of cereal with some homogenized or 2% milk (which includes the fat); or a piece of cheese or nut butter on toast with a side of melon. Just for some ideas.... It may show all of those things plus IP Complete for breakfast but according to my coach it should say or there.y
